About the Role
We are seeking an experienced Senior AWS Cloud & Amazon Connect Solutions Engineer with 10+ years of software development and delivery experience and strong expertise in designing, implementing, and supporting AWS-based contact center solutions. The ideal candidate will possess deep knowledge of Amazon Connect, cloud infrastructure, automation, DevOps, security, and API integrations, with experience delivering large-scale, mission-critical solutions.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, deploy, and support scalable cloud environments and digital products on AWS.
- Implement and maintain Amazon Connect contact center solutions including Call/Queue Flows, Agent Experience, Call Recording, Contact Lens, Metrics, and CTR analytics.
- Manage AWS production environments, ensuring availability, performance, security, and scalability.
- Develop and automate deployments using CI/CD pipelines and Infrastructure as Code (CloudFormation).
- Implement cloud security best practices including IAM, encryption, network security, and access controls.
- Design and maintain monitoring, logging, and operational automation frameworks.
- Build and integrate APIs and support IVR and workflow implementations.
- Produce technical documentation, architecture artifacts, and system design specifications.
- Evaluate emerging technologies and recommend architecture and process improvements.
- Collaborate with stakeholders and provide technical leadership across complex projects.
